Minutes — Management Meeting: Insurance Renewal

Chair: D. Orvath. Present: all branch managers.

The Lanmere Mutual policy renews next quarter with a proposed 14% premium increase, attributed to last year's Stockfield warehouse claim. Alternatives from two brokers were tabled; coverage gaps on flood risk were flagged. A decision is deferred pending actuarial review. Managers should first read the confidential note below.

confidential, kahog-bawif: The northern region missed its Pramir quota by 20.0 percent last quarter. Casaxek Freight plans to lower the Fraion list price by 41.5 percent in December. The finance team signed off on a budget of $236.4 million for Project Druius. The renewal with Fenysix Partners closes at $91.3 million a year, 2.1 percent below the last contract.

Account recovery — SquatSentry scanner. If the service account for SquatSentry locks out, don't re-register; the registry mirror will flag duplicates. File a ticket with the Kestrelworks platform desk, then run the recovery flow from the bastion, not your laptop. Confirm the scanner resumes polling within ten minutes. The recovery passphrase you will need is below.

strongbox words: gilmir-briion-oliok-eliion

# LintMarrow Environments

LintMarrow, our documentation linter, runs in three environments: sandbox, verify, and live. Plugin authors should target sandbox first; rule sets there update nightly and tolerate experimental hooks. Verify mirrors live but with relaxed timeouts. Plugins must not assume identical settings across environments. For orientation, the sandbox environment currently runs with the following configuration.

config for bagef-kajof:
[ulaiel]
host = ulaiel.xolmarnet.corp
user = ulaiel_svc
database = ulaiel_prod

## Build Provenance: GraphWeave Dependency Visualizer

Every GraphWeave release is built from a pinned commit on the mainline branch using the Hexlight build farm. Reviewers should confirm that the rendered dependency graph matches the lockfile snapshot archived with each build, since divergence usually indicates an unpinned transitive edge. Artifacts are signed at the packaging stage, and the provenance manifest lists the exact toolchain versions used. For this release, the signed manifest resolves to the token below.

build token for fajop-kageg: htk14_a2d40227103e0f